Today, April 11th, is National Pet Day. If you have pets, you know that everyday is their day. If you don’t have pets you might be searching for one, and the people over at Shaneco.com have done some research into the most searched puppy breeds in each state. To get their results they took the top 38 dog breeds according to the American Kennel Club, then used Google trends to peek in on the last 5 years of statewide searches for puppies of each breed.

In New Jersey the most searched puppy breed is the Yorkshire Terrier. From seeing too many trash reality television shows I can only assume that the idea of carrying around a tiny dog in a purse played a role here.

The folks over at Shaneco.com also broke things into regions and in the northeast the Golden Retriever came in as the most searched puppy. In the midwest it was the Chow Chow. Out west there was a tie between border collie and corgi puppies. There was another tie in the southern states with Cane Corso and Dachshund puppies.

Overall the most searched breed was the Golden Retriever, which makes sense since the Golden Retriever is one of the most popular breed of dogs owned by Americans. It was followed by the Siberian Husky, and tied for third were the Chow Chow and English Bulldog.

Here are 8 dog-friendly restaurants and bars in Philadelphia:

  • Cherry Street Pier

    Cherry Street Pier is a year-round public space on the Delaware River waterfront. There’s more to do here than just eat or drink, but those are pluses so, yeah. You and your pup can have fun roaming around this outdoor space checking out the pretty sight of the river. There are tons of concessions served out of trolley cars, how cool!

  • Fiore Fine Foods

    Fiore Fine Foods has tons of sweet treats for you and your dog to chow down on. They have outdoor weekend brunch service when the weather’s good. Who doesn’t love a good Sunday brunch? I know your pup probably agrees.

  • Pentridge Station

    This bar looks like loads of outdoor fun. There is a catch, though, but that’s okay. They have an open season that starts on June 3rd, 2023. Check out their website for season details and times. They have an ever-changing lineup of food vendors, and cool hammocks your doggie can chill out on.

  • K'Far Café

    This Israeli bakery and café serves pastries and yummy drinks. Your doggo can have babka, and you rugelach. Or you can scrap that altogether and enjoy one of their salads or grain bowls together. Their outdoor seating is spacious and pretty.

  • Sunset Social

    Okay, okay, they also have an open season, opening in Spring 2023. They’re a summertime spot. BUT, that doesn’t stop you from being able to take a trip with your pup to Sunset Social. Just check out their website for details. They are a rooftop bar with great views of the city. your dog will love being up that high. They can see something they’ve never seen before. Dogs like being tall!

  • Cantina Los Caballitos

    The patio at Cantina Los Caballitos is dog-friendly. There you guys can enjoy some delicious tacos (and you can sneak a margarita). I heard dogs really like quesabirria…I don’t know. Heard it on the streets somewhere. Ask your dog what they think.

  • White Dog Café

    They have SO MANY area locations. Wayne, Haverford, University City, etc. Your dog and you can literally tour these places. White Dog Café is not only dog-friendly, they are dog-inspired. Every location has a fun little way to honor the pups in our lives. Your dog will love to see the representation, I’m sure.

  • Sally

    Sally is a yummy pizza and small plates shop. Their outdoor seating is super legit. You’ll really enjoy their great selection of wines, too. It’s definitely a must-see for you and your best furry friend.
